Robert Wiederstein


Robert Wiederstein, 81, passed away on Monday (July 5, 2010) at Schowalter Villa in Hesston.

He was born on Nov. 17, 1928, in Newton to Harry and Helen Unruh Wiederstein.

He was a farmer, living in Scott City for many years and moving to Hesston 11 years ago.

He was a past member of the Gospel Fellowship Church in Shallow Water. He was a member of the Garden Community Church in rural Hesston.

On May 3, 1950, he married Marguerite M. Tharp in Scott City. She survives.

Other survivors include three daughters, Evelyn Christner and husband Merle of Cumberland, Md., Debra Fry and husband Mike of Wichita, and Phyllis Wilson and husband Evan of Wichita; one brother, Merle Wiederstein and wife Leona of Garden City; one sister, Maxine Koehn of Omaha, Neb.; seven grandchildren; and three great-grandchildren.

He was preceded in death by one brother, Howard; and two grandchildren, Kaylynn Wilson and Daniel Fry.

Friends may call from 4 to 8 p.m., with the family present from 6 to 8 p.m., Thursday at Miller-Ott Funeral Home in Hesston.

Graveside services will be at 10 a.m. Friday at Garden Community Church Cemetery in rural Hesston.

A memorial service will follow at 11 a.m. Friday at Garden Community Church, with Pastors Gary Janzen and Wendy Miller officiating.

Memorial gifts may be made to Schowalter Villa in care of Miller-Ott Funeral Home, 107 S. Lancaster St., Hesston, KS 67062.
